Transaction e63d88c14b10370ca8a43c72aa7e97ea455497ab80d8859bb50d1f8ca6114b23

2 Input
2 Outputs
  • e63d88c14b10370ca8a43c72aa7e97ea455497ab80d8859bb50d1f8ca6114b23:0
  • value  455000
    address  1F8ZbscFw4uaqGnkHuVzdxgHKxP8p3Brvp
  • e63d88c14b10370ca8a43c72aa7e97ea455497ab80d8859bb50d1f8ca6114b23:1
  • value  196236
    address  bc1q7yvu0m3586yxn4xxvaymedmzd89zlw7990dnc6